What the data shows

Withernsea recorded substantially more crime than Burringham in April 2026 — 81 incidents compared to 10, a 8.1x difference. The crime profiles diverge meaningfully: Burringham sees higher rates of Other theft (4), while Withernsea has more Criminal damage & arson (9). Both areas sit below the national average for recorded crime — a positive sign for either location.
